EU261 compensation on this route

About ~1,534 km · in case of disruption you may be entitled to up to €400 (Regulation EC 261/2004).

Heading to Moscow: what to expect in this direction

Flying from Budapest (BUD) to Moscow (VKO) heads north-east for about 1,534 km, a flight time of roughly 2h 20m.

Air-traffic congestion: departing Budapest the average ATFM delay is 1.0 min (atfm); arriving into Moscow it is 2.0 min (atfm).
